The British kings, as far as my extrapolation goes (particularly English ones I am thinking). Which era are we talking about? Because rune smithing under my understanding, falls PRETTY closely to witchcraft (even though they are distinct things, but your average Medieval lord won't make such distinctions). That is given England, Wales, Ireland, and subsequently Scotland, became Christianized, hence the aversion to magic or anything even close to a whiff of it. Being referred to as a magic user is as damning as being a heretic in those times, especially to be publicly acknowledged for it. People would be uncomfortable around those kinds of scions of the arcane.

This is even worse in the Protestant era, under Cromwell's rule, where being accused of witchcraft, even lightly, would get you VERY closely looked at. And it was easy to warrant suspicions for even holding strange things that your average person should spot. So there is a few paradoxes in that regard, as to whom exactly would want to hire a Rune Smith under their own scrutiny. Supernatural experts don't tend to dabble in the dark arts (even though rune smithing isn't) themselves, and tend to just know how to spot it, as far as things go. Scrutiny would be heavy, and if we're talking back when England was Catholic, would get Papal presence involved if a King of all people even associated himself with such a person, scrutiny is heavy with persons of such bearings.

Your history bears to need more details that would put my concerns to rest, before you'd warrant a nice red approval from myself. Address those nicely enough, and you're golden.
